1. Open access

Chinese Journal of Space Science (CJSS) is an open access journal. Once published, all articles will be immediately and permanently free for everyone to read and download.

2. Peer Review

In order to evaluate the scientific, innovative and practical nature of manuscripts, CJSS operates a single anonymized review process under the responsibility of the Editorial Board of CJSS. Firstly, all contributions will be preliminarily reviewed by the editorial office, chief editor/deputy chief editor. Secondly, they will be peer-reviewed (by 2 or more peer reviewers). Thirdly, they will be finally reviewed by the deputy chief editor and chief editor. The Editor-in-Chief is responsible for the final decision regarding the acceptance or rejection of articles.

3. User Rights and Author Rights

The Creative Commons is used by CJSS to allow third-party users to share in the form of CC-BY. That is, the published articles can be opened immediately and permanently on the website and accessed freely. Journal Owner allows users to read, download, copy, print, search or link to the full text of the article, or use it for other legitimate purposes. However, in these processes, the author's signature must be retained. At the same time, the author can use the paper for other purposes. The full details of the license are available at https://creativecommons.org/licenses/by/4.0/.

4. Article Processing Charge

To provide open access, CJSS has an open access fee (also known as an article publishing charge, APC) which needs to be paid by the authors or by their research funder or institution. The accepted manuscripts should pay 300 RMB yuan per printed page, additional 1600 yuan for more than one color page or 800 yuan for only one color page.
